    We welcome work that speaks to themes of: 

    • Self Awareness 
      • becoming more aware of thoughts, emotions, and behaviors and how you see, understand, and define yourself; requires engagement towards self-determination or feeling of agency in your life.
    • Critical Knowledge
      • understand societal systems—including systemic oppression—how they impact peopledifferently based on social conditions; requires an examination of white supremacy, heteropatriarchy, captialism, and the eugenics movement; acknowledges the potential for (re)empowerment stemming from the ability to understand one’s personal experience to that of external dominant influences.
    • Community Belonging 
      • gaining a sense / feeling part of a community you can trust, rely, and support; typically includes peers, mentors and / or Elders.
    • Radical Joy 
      • experiencing joy / happiness while engaging in opportunities / events that would otherwise not be readily available to Youth and Communities of Color.
